Mobile-only operators forced to use fixed networks to boost revenues, says Analysys (Online press)
The move by Vodafone to purchase Tele2's fixed network assets in Italy and Spain for EUR775 million demonstrates the increasing importance of fixed broadband services in the mobile operator service portfolio, according to research specialist, Analysys.

Nimbus Systems expands into northern Europe (Online press)
Nimbus Systems, the Madrid-based billing software and mobile payments company, has announced its expansion into northern Europe. The company offers billing, settlement, mobile payment and business intelligence solutions to the telecommunications, financial services and utilities markets.
